Greater business impact. About CAI CAI Software builds digital work execution platforms and software solutions that help manufacturing businesses operate with greater clarity and control.
Our people bring structure to complexity by replacing fragmented, paper-based processes with connected digital workflows that improve visibility, compliance, and decision-making in real industrial environments. With 45+ years of experience and a presence across 10+ countries, CAI combines deep industry understanding with practical technology. Our team consists of ~800 employees worldwide who work across 15 core industries and support 5,000+ customers, guided by sound judgment, long-term thinking, and outcomes that endure.
This role is part of our Process Manufacturing business unit, which provides ERP and operational software to manufacturers that transform raw materials into finished goods through formulas, recipes, or batch-driven processes. We work with small to enterprise manufacturers across industries such as food and beverage, bottling, pharmaceuticals, nutraceuticals, chemicals, paint, paper, tile, and supply chain logistics—supporting end-to-end operations from sourcing through production and distribution. About the role The Product Manager is responsible for owning the roadmap, requirements, and execution within the Maritech product portfolio.
This role focuses on delivering data-driven insights that improve operational efficiency, decision-making, and compliance for customers. The Product Manager will work closely with engineering, data teams, UX, sales, and customer-facing teams to translate complex maritime and operational data into intuitive, high-value products. This role blends customer discovery, analytics thinking, and disciplined execution.
Key Responsibilities Own the product roadmap and backlog in alignment with CAI’s portfolio strategy. Define clear product outcomes tied to customer value, adoption, and commercial impact. Contribute to longer-term vision for analytics, reporting, and intelligence across the Maritech platform.
Act as the voice of the customer by engaging with customers, internal domain experts, and regional stakeholders. Translate workflows, regulatory requirements, and operational KPIs into meaningful analytics use cases. Partner with Customer Success and Services to understand adoption challenges and value realization.
Data & Analytics Focus Define metrics, dashboards, and analytical capabilities that support operational insight, benchmarking, and decision support. Partner with data and engineering teams on data quality, usability, and performance considerations. Ensure analytics outputs are intuitive, actionable, and trusted by users.
Go-to-Market & Enablement Support product launches with Sales, Marketing, and Enablement teams. Help articulate product value through documentation, demos, and customer-facing materials. Provide input into packaging and commercial strategy as analytics capabilities evolve.
Required Qualifications 3–6+ years of Product Management experience in B2B SaaS or enterprise software. Strong analytical mindset with experience building data-driven or reporting-focused products. Ability to translate complex domain knowledge into simple, usable product experiences.
Excellent communication and collaboration skills across technical and non-technical teams. Preferred Qualifications Experience in maritime, logistics, transportation, or asset-intensive industries. Background with analytics platforms, BI tools, or data-centric products.
